POSITION SUMMARY
Under general direction wash, blast, prep, prime, and paint pumps according to QMS guidelines and work instructions. Operates various types of equipment such as blast pots, spray guns and mill gages.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Ability to work under general supervision. Ability to read and understand blueprints and work instructions. Properly prepare product for prime and paint. This may involve washing, drying, cleaning with solvents, wire brushing, and sanding. Knowledge of various painting methods and applications Mix paints to desired colors and consistencies. Operates forklift to move materials about the shop and workstations. Operates overhead hoists to handle heavy components and units. Maintains assigned equipment and work area in a clean and orderly condition. Ability to spray without leaving runs, sags or other paint defects while maintaining the minimum required thickness. Responsible for communicating the accurate need for department supplies to Supervisor. Will assist with repairs and routine maintenance of equipment and facilities as needed. Perform grinding, sanding, blasting and polishing per work instructions. Shovels or pours abrasives, like sand, grit, or shot of specified grade into machine hopper Maintains valves on equipment to regulate pressure composition of abrasive mixture flowing through nozzle or into tumbling barrel Working knowledge of different blast media and techniques Abrades surfaces of metal or hard-composition objects to remove adhering scale, sand, paint, grease, tar, rust, and dirt using abrasive-blasting equipment Performs all work in accordance with established safety and quality management procedures Regular attendance and compliance with all Company policies and rules is an essential function for the job.
